Graduation is a formal occasion. Males should wear dark trousers and white shirt. Formal dress includes a bow tie (black or white) but a normal tie can be worn and should be dark coloured.
Females should wear a dark skirt or trousers and white blouse.
All Graduating students are encouraged to wear their national costume.
Should you not be dressed suitably you may not be allowed to cross the stage to be capped by the Chancellor. In this case you will be Graduated in absentia.
You must wear the correct gown and hood for your degree otherwise you will not be presented before the Chancellor for conferment of your degree.
Academic robes should be hired from the official University Robemaker, Ede & Ravenscroft. Please make sure you select the correct gown and hood from the website. If you are not sure please contact the Exams and Graduation Office on the numbers below.
